Can't recover old iTunes account

I had some old songs bought many years agon on another email account. My telco provider mothballed that email address quite some time ago and after that everything else is under the new email we migrated to. When I click on that set of old songs added way back to play one, I get a login prompt for that old account. Tried to reset the password with that email just to see what would happen but when I enter that email and the security values it says it does not recognize that email at all in the system. So the old songs that are locked currently on my iTunes are gone forever it appears. And when you click through the support options for iTunes they dump you here as I suppose we are no longer their problem.

Your email account and your Apple account are (and have always been) separate accounts, but using the same text. It's the same username, but each with its own password. So did you mistakenly try to sign into your Apple account with the password for your old email account?


If so, you should still get into your Apple account with that same Apple account password. Unfortunately, if you don't remember it, when you tap on the "Forgot password" option at the sign-in screen it will send a reminder to the old email address, which you tell us is no loner accessible.
